Coates joins the Maroons ahead of Game II

Brisbane Broncos speedster Xavier Coates, who was on the wing for the Queensland Maroons in State of Origin Game I, will join the team today and play tonight.

Coates has been called into the Maroons team following discussions with the NRL around the Origin eligibility of Ronaldo Mulitalo.

While Mulitalo has been part of the Queensland pathways system as a Queensland Under 18s and Under 20s player, conflicting information has since emerged as to the status of his eligibility after New South Wales Rugby League made an inquiry to the NRL last night.

As such, Mulitalo has been withdrawn from the game tonight and the QRL will present a case to the NRL in coming days that will argue for his Queensland eligibility.
